Welcome to the Murella Audio Guide release team. Builds are cut every Thursday and pushed to the Corvane distribution portal after QA sign-off. Release tagging is automated, but the publish step requires authenticating against the internal Tracklane catalog service. Before your first release, configure the key that appears below.

API key for bageg-kajef: vxb2-ss

# Service Accounts: String Extraction

The `extract-i18n` script pulls translatable strings from all Bramblewick repos and pushes them to the Glossa service. It runs under the `i18n-extractor` service account. Do not run it under your personal account; Glossa rate-limits individual users aggressively. The account has write access to the staging catalog only. Set the token in your shell before invoking the script. The current staging token is below.

API key for kahap-kafog: zpat15_6qzxZ7YR8aDwjmp

**Provenance: Fernhollow partner SFTP drop**

Files landing in the Fernhollow drop are built by the Coppergate pipeline, signed, then pushed hourly. On-call: never hand-copy files in; the partner validates the embedded manifest and rejects anything unsigned. If a drop is missing, check the pipeline's last green run before re-triggering. One re-trigger max, then page the platform lead. Every delivered bundle carries a provenance token; the current one is recorded below.

trace token, yadug-hahof: htk4_c28c

# Log sampling for the Wrennet notification service
# This service emits roughly 40k log lines per minute at peak, so we
# sample INFO at 5% and keep WARN/ERROR at 100%. If support needs full
# traces for an incident, flip sample_rate to 1.0 for no more than one
# hour — the sink fills quickly. Sampled logs are written to the store below.

replica DSN, yadup-hahig: mongodb://gilys_svc:Mx@db-5f8f.norvasoft.internal:5432/eliion